Operation 61
Check the Engine Turbocharger Connections
Check the exhaust pipe to turbo outlet clamp (1).
Torque the clamp to 9 N
.
m (80 in. lbs.). Torque
the lower oil drain line cap screws (2) to 27 N
.
m
(239 in-lbs). Tighten the upper oil supply line fitting
(3) to 20 N
.
m (177 in-lbs)
Tighten the four nuts that mount the turbocharger
to the exhaust manifold of the engine to 61 N
.
m
(45 ft-lbs). (Not shown).
Operation 62
Check the Radiator and Heating System Hoses
Check the upper (4) and lower (5) radiator hoses for
deterioration due to heat or contact with other engine
components. Inspect the fill hose (6) for similar wear
or damage.
If any hoses in the engine cooling system or tractor
heating system require replacement, contact your
Buhler Versatile dealer.
Operation 63
Check the Cab Mounts
The cab is mounted on four rubber mounts in each
corner of the cab.
Check the mounts for wear or deterioration and torque
the mount nut and bolts (7) to 217 N
.
m (160 ft-lbs).
Torque the nut and bolts (8) that hold the mounts to
the frame to 97 N
.
m (72 ft-lbs).
If the mounts require replacement, contact your
Buhler Versatile dealer.
